ZIP Code 38332 is a 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Chester County, Tennessee, home to about 1,170 residents. At $65,000, its median household income sits above Chester County's $60,543.
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 38332's population declined 11.8% from 1,326 to 1,170, while its median gross rent rose 19.8% from $525 to $629.
Owners occupy 91.4% of the area's occupied homes. The median resident is 62.7 years old.
